This tennis facility directly behind the Alta Vista Community Center features eight full-sized lit tennis courts and two regulation-sized indoor racquetball courts. In order to play at the courts, sign up to become a member of the Community Center. Annual fees are only $12 and the courts are priced per hour.

Led by Eleanor Manzano, the City Clerk's Office compiles and maintains original city records, conducts elections, processes passport applications, City Council Agenda preparation, Minutes, Municipal Code and Charter maintenance and distribution; commission/committee recruitments and activities. The office also supports the U.S. Census Bureau to conduct the 2010 U.S. Census in Redondo Beach.

The City Manager's Office works with all of the city departments to ensure responsible fiscal management, continuous organizational development and process improvement, and appropriate organizational response to current events. The Office's numerous responsibilities include: overseeing the strategic plan, city budget, capital improvement and performance measurement programs; monitoring federal and state legislative activities and providing policy recommendations to Council; overseeing cable television franchise and coordinating telecommunications facilities agreements; and implementing the E-government Strategic Plan to insure rapid and efficient deployment of online government services.

City Manager Bill Workman has served Redondo Beach since 2005. He has worked in the public management field for over 30 years and demonstrated his exceptional expertise in pubic finance & building, organizational development, environmental protection, economic development and strategic planning.

The City of Redondo Beach in California provides a range of community development services to more than 63,200 residents. It maintains a staff of over 570 employees. The city operates several school districts and offers emergency preparedness and public education services. The City of Redondo Beach maintains a fire department that provides various fire suppression and prevention solutions. It operates a public works department that offers a variety of street and building maintenance services. The city also maintains a performing arts center and recreational and commercial harbor. The City of Redondo Beach operates public libraries and nearly 10 parks. In addition, the city maintains police, financial, planning, human resources and information technology, and recreation and community services departments.

Elected in 1995, Ernie O'Dell has led the City Treasurer's Office in the effort to increase the city revenues through innovative changes and best management practices.

The Office is dedicated to provide the highest quality municipal treasury services at the lowest cost. Its main services include maintaining the custody and investment management of all city funds in accordance with State Law, City Charter, and City Investment Policy, providing administrative support and internal auditing services for major tax-based operating revenue sources, providing operating budget and capital improvement program cash flow management forecast and advisory support services. It is also responsible for preparing monthly and quarterly management reports detailing cash and investment positions within all city funds, providing operational and strategic forecasts of key tax based and other major general fund revenue sources, providing administrative support services and internal audit review of various city operational functions in response to service requests. Apart from this, it also conducts annual review of both the City and Redevelopment Agency Comprehensive Statement of Investment Policy and maintain policies' professional certification,  provides managerial oversight of all city entities bond proceeds, continues implementation and review of numerous departmental best management practices enhancing both departmental productivity and the city's operating revenue base and provides internal support services to Financial Services and other key operating departments in response to internal support service requests.

Seaside Lagoon is a public park that offers something from everyone in the family to enjoy. The highlight is the saltwater lagoon that's staffed with lifeguards and features play equipment for the kids, a large sand area for sunbathing,  a volleyball court and snack bar. You can also bring your own food and use the on-site grills and picnic tables. Seaside offers daily and seasonal passes for individuals and families and group rates. Seaside Lagoon is located on the southwest corner of Harbor Drive and Portofino Way.

Elected by the residents of Redondo Beach, the mayor and the council formulate policy, enact laws, promote community interests and implement programs and services than improve the quality of life in Redondo Beach.

Reelected in 2009, Mayor Mike Gin is currently serving his second term as the 28th mayor of Redondo Beach.

A Council member represents each of the five city district.

The Mayor and Council also sit as members of the Redevelopment Agency, Parking Authority, Public Financing Authority and Housing Authority. Council meetings are held on the first and third Tuesdays of each month beginning at 6 p.m. (closed session begins at 5 p.m.) in the Council Chambers at 415 Diamond St. (Calendar).

This large complex has been located in Aviation Park since 2003. It has an artistic and streamlined look with a circular section on the top. The performance space has 1,453 seats and great acoustics. The center promotes the cultural arts and is home to the LA Ballet. The Performing Arts Center is only open when there is an event.

The Redondo Beach Library serves people of all ages with its Adult & Teen programs and Children's Department. It provides a place to fulfil informational, educational, recreational, and cultural needs for the residents.

The Library Commission meets on the first Monday of each month at 7 p.m. in the Council Chambers.

Redondo Beach City Attorney Michael W. Webb represents and advises the City Council, city officials, and employees in all matters of law. The city attorney also represents the City in all civil litigation.

The City Attorney's Office prosecutes all misdemeanors and the felony cases referred back to the Office from the District Attorney. City Procesutor Brenda Wells files criminal complains in the Superior Court and Southwest District, represents the People of the State of Califortnia in motions, pretrial hearings, court and jury trials, writs and appeals, and advises and trains law enforcement. 

The Community Proscution Programs include: Gang Activity and Crimes Prevention; Spousal Abuser Prosecution Program; Identity Theft Investigation/Prosecution Team; Homeland Security; Habitual Offender Project; Pier Offender Prosecution Program; Public Resource Code Prosecutions and Assistance to SEA Laboratory in Redondo Beach.

Dedicated in 1962, the Redondo Beach City Hall is located in the Civic Center on Diamond Street, which also houses Redondo Beach Police Department and the Main Library. Its services include: Mayor & City Council; City Manager; City Attorney; City Clerk; City Treasurer; Animal Control; Building & Safety; Code Enforcement; Engineering; Harbor; Human Resources; Information Technology; Parking Enforcement; Planning; Purchasing; Transit / The WAVE.
